Recent Customer Testimonials at Merrick Animal Hospital Review 1: "Merrick did my kitty wrong! I wish I could monitor and approve my reviews, so they can stop trying to write fake ones on my behalf. As of today, they're still trying to write about my daughter's great trip with her dog! 1. So I'm reading these reviews, and they are legitimately making me feel even sadder. I began bringing my precious 18 yr old kitty here religiously, first for solencia injections, then fluids, injections for nausea, appetite stimulant, x-rays, as she went through treatment for kidney failure. I was also giving her thyroid meds. She continued to lose weight, and no one was addressing this, just giving her fluids and bringing her out to me. Until I actually had to ask them last Friday; doesn't she need new blood work? Look at her. So they did, and then call to tell me she needs to go to an ER for IV flush. I was conflicted, but took her Sunday morning. She was walking and sniffing around exam room. But by Monday afternoon, I went back and she couldn't even stand up, and they're telling me a list of issues. My daughter and I sat with her for an hour, and now she's gone. And I owe $3100. This shouldn't have happened to her or me. I thought they cared about my Georgie Girl, and we weren't given the proper care. I also bought a brand new bag of fluids that was only used a couple times. I wouldn't be writing this, but I called Monday morning and canceled her upcoming appointments and expressed my concerns about her treatment. And after all that, I never received another word from the doctor or anyone else, at least expressing their sadness at my loss, or what treatment plan they were using with my girl. So now, on top of my incredible sadness, from reading these other reviews, I feel they didn't give my girl the same care, and she spent her last day in this traumatic place, when I'm assuming Merrick knew this wasn't going to help her." Review 2: "Dr. Horowitz, Dr. Lihosit, and the staff at Merrick Animal Hospital are amazing! One of our senior kitties has just started palliative care for what is likely to be a life-ending illness. Dr. Horowitz has done a fabulous job of doing just enough testing to understand the severity of our cat's condition, without going overboard and recommending tests and interventions that are inappropriate given the cat's baseline health status. He explained his findings very clearly and proposed a treatment plan that will hopefully give the cat some good days yet ahead, while acknowledging that we probably don't have a lot of time left with him. I really appreciate that engagement and honesty.
